Markets and Tickers Covered

Which stocks, ETFs, indices, and cryptocurrencies TradeMind AI supports — and how to format tickers correctly.

US stocks and ETFs

All major US-listed stocks and ETFs are supported. Use the standard ticker format: AAPL, MSFT, SPY, QQQ. No suffix needed for US tickers.

Australian stocks (ASX)

Add the .AX suffix: CBA.AX, BHP.AX, CSL.AX, WBC.AX. Price data comes from Yahoo Finance and is updated to the latest trading session close.

Cryptocurrencies

17 major cryptocurrencies are supported using the COIN-USD format:

  • Bitcoin: BTC-USD
  • Ethereum: ETH-USD
  • Solana: SOL-USD
  • And 14 more: BNB, XRP, ADA, DOGE, AVAX, MATIC, DOT, LINK, LTC, UNI, ATOM, TRX, TON, SHIB

Crypto prices are fetched from CoinGecko and updated live 24/7. Crypto signals are resolved against live CoinGecko prices (not end-of-day like stocks).

Indices

Major indices can be analysed for context: ^GSPC (S&P 500), ^NDX (NASDAQ 100), ^DJI (Dow Jones), ^VIX (volatility index). Signal generation is not available for indices — they are for analysis only.

What is not supported

Options, futures, forex pairs, bonds, and OTC/pink sheet stocks are not currently supported. Stocks with very low volume or liquidity may return incomplete data.
